Bioinformatics?
I obtained my Bsc Information Technology majoring in Bioinformatics from Multimedia University in Malaysia. Bioinformatics
is a hybrid betwean Information Technology and Biotechnology, Bioinformaticians are highly specialized computational
thinkers, understanding in great detail aspects of Biology and Information Technology.
The Bioinformatics course covers all areas of standard Information Technology courses as well as standard Biology
courses, this intense workload and diversity makes Bioinformaticians tough, preasure resistant, pacey, creative
thinkers.
Bioinformaticians can work in full-time Information Technology sectors, Biology/Medical Labarotories or in the
growing Bioitechnology sector, which is a combination of the two.
